Remote Technologies Incorporated (RTI) has announced a new solution for control of KNX-compatible devices and systems, such as lighting and climate control.

Developed by RTI’s European distribution partner VIVATEQ (a member of the COMM-TEC group), this two-way integration was created specifically to meet the needs of the European market.

Utilizing any of RTI’s XP series of control processors, the two-way software driver works together with the CTG-KNX/IP Gateway device to provide integration of all functions and feedback of a KNX system on RTI’s two-way-enabled handheld and in-wall controllers.

VIVATEQ’s CTG-KNX/IP Gateway and software driver utilize the Ethernet network as a communication link between KNX-compatible devices and any RTI XP series processor. Two-way communication allows for visual feedback from compatible electronic devices such as HVAC, lighting, and motorized blinds, on RTI’s two-way enabled controllers.

“With Philips having exited the market with its Pronto line of universal controllers, there are a lot of dealers right now who are making the switch to RTI,” said Alex Tempel, managing director of VIVATEQ. “We believe RTI is in a prime position to dominate the market, and with this new driver as well as other solutions, we can easily provide our customers with an exceptional control experience with complete integration of all systems and components.”

“KNX is a dominant control protocol in Europe, and the new VIVATEQ driver will be a very instrumental and powerful tool for our European dealers,” said Pete Baker, vice president of sales and marketing for RTI. “And by utilizing our Integration Designer programming software, installers will be delighted with the ease and efficiency with which they can integrate KNX-compatible devices with any of our XP series processors.”
